2 - Common AC Problems Homeowners Face

There are several common issues that homeowners face with their air conditioning systems. Identifying these problems early can help you avoid major repairs or replacements. Some of the most frequent issues include:

1. Low Refrigerant Levels

Low refrigerant levels can cause your AC to blow warm air. This is typically caused by a leak in the refrigerant lines.

2. Dirty or Clogged Filters

Air filters trap dust and debris, and if they become clogged, it can reduce airflow, leading to inefficient cooling and increased energy consumption.

3. Frozen Evaporator Coils

When the evaporator coils freeze, the air conditioning system won’t work properly. This is often due to poor airflow or low refrigerant levels.

4. Thermostat Malfunctions

If your thermostat is not reading temperatures accurately or is unresponsive, it may cause your AC system to turn on and off erratically.

3 - DIY Fixes for Air Conditioning Issues

While some air conditioning issues require professional intervention, there are several simple repairs that homeowners can do themselves. Here’s how to address common AC problems:

1. Changing the Air Filter

One of the simplest ways to improve your AC’s efficiency is to replace the air filter regularly. Dirty filters block airflow, making the system work harder. A clean filter allows air to flow freely and ensures better cooling.

2. Replacing the Thermostat

If your thermostat is not working, replacing it with a new, programmable model can restore control over your home’s temperature.

3. Clearing the Condenser Coils

Turn off the power to the unit, then use a soft brush or vacuum to clear dirt and debris from the condenser coils. Clean coils improve the heat transfer efficiency of your AC unit.

4. Thawing Frozen Coils

If your evaporator coils are frozen, switch off the AC and allow the unit to thaw. Check for issues like dirty filters or low refrigerant levels, and address the root cause of the freezing.

4 - When to Call an HVAC Professional

While DIY fixes can solve some problems, there are situations where calling a professional HVAC technician is necessary. You should seek professional help if:

1. The Issue Is Related to Refrigerant

Handling refrigerant requires specialized knowledge and equipment. If your AC is low on refrigerant, a technician can diagnose the issue and safely recharge the system.

2. The System Is Constantly Freezing

If your AC is frequently freezing, it could be a sign of an internal issue such as a refrigerant leak or compressor failure that requires expert repair.

3. Electrical Issues

If you suspect electrical issues with your AC, such as malfunctioning wiring or blown fuses, it’s essential to call a professional to avoid further damage or potential safety risks.

5 - Tips for Maintaining Your Air Conditioning System

To keep your air conditioning system running efficiently throughout the year, follow these maintenance tips:

1. Schedule Annual Inspections

Have your HVAC system inspected annually to ensure everything is in good working order. Regular maintenance can extend the lifespan of your unit and catch issues early.

2. Clean the Drain Line

Clearing the condensation drain line prevents clogs, which can lead to water damage and mold growth inside the system.

3. Keep the Area Around the Unit Clear

Ensure that the area around your outdoor AC unit is free of debris, leaves, or shrubs that may obstruct airflow and reduce efficiency.
